Paddock Wood station is equipped with a variety of facilities designed to make your journey smooth and accessible. The station boasts a ticket office with hours suited to early risers through to the evening, operating Monday to Friday from 06:00 to 19:00, Saturday from 08:00 to 14:30, and Sunday from 08:10 to 14:30. For those purchasing tickets online, collection is straightforward with machines available at the station, including accessible options in the forecourt.
Travel assistance is also a priority at Paddock Wood. With step-free access across the station and facilities like accessible toilets and induction loops, your comfort is assured. There's helpful support on standby, with staff presence matching the ticket office hours, and for added safety, CCTV is in operation.
While waiting for your train, you can enjoy a warm beverage from the coffee shop or grab leisure reading from the newsstands. Although there's no public Wi-Fi, the comfortable waiting area and convenient seating offer a chance to relax before departure. Cyclists will appreciate the 96 bicycle racks, with sheltered and CCTV-monitored storage for added peace of mind.
The connectivity at Paddock Wood extends beyond train services. The station is well-positioned for a variety of onward travel options. Taxis are readily available directly in front of the station, making it easy to hop into a cab and head to your next destination.
If you're looking to travel further afield by bus, information for planning your journey is accessible online. Rail replacement services, when necessary, operate from the forecourt outside Platform 1, ensuring that your commute is never interrupted.

Hamworthy station features essential amenities to make your journey a comfortable one. While the staff presence might be limited, there are customer help points available, ensuring assistance is never far away. Though there aren't any accessible toilets or waiting rooms, the station compensates with essential accessibility features such as step-free access to Platform 1, which is key for those traveling towards London. It is important to note that Platform 2 does require steps for access.
One of the key highlights at Hamworthy is its automated ticket machines. Not only can you purchase tickets, but you can also easily collect those purchased online. These machines cater to everyone, including disabled passengers, offering railcard discounts. Smartcard validators are also in place, though smartcards aren't issued from here. While Wi-Fi is available, there are no shops, refreshment facilities, or ATMs on site, so plan accordingly.
For those journeying onward from Hamworthy, you’ll find a variety of travel options. Although there are no dedicated taxi or hire car services at the station, plenty of local bus routes run nearby. The Rail Replacement Service is conveniently accessed via the Blandford Road bus stops.
